Golf enthusiasts will find several top-level courses within a short drive. La Duquesa Golf & Country Club and nearby facilities in Estepona and Sotogrande deliver scenic fairways set against mountain backdrops and sea breezes. The proximity of Finca Cortesin, a famed resort with a championship course, means day trips can be combined with spa experiences, fine dining, and world-class facilities. For those who prefer more casual competition, local driving ranges and mini-golf options provide light-hearted ways to spend an afternoon with friends. When hunger tugs at the appetite, the coast’s culinary scene shines with fresh, seasonal dishes. Grilled sardines, known as espetos, are a must-try at seaside chiringuitos, especially as the sun sinks and the dance of evening lights begins. Tapas bars in nearby Estepona’s old town invite lingering meals, with dishes that celebrate locally caught fish, mature cheeses, and rustic gazpacho. Markets teem with color and flavor on certain days of the week, offering everything from olives and citrus to regional wines and handmade crafts. Local experiences: culture, cuisine, and day trips

Beyond the beaches, the area around Bahía de Casares rewards curious travelers with authentic Andalusian experiences. Estepona’s old town is a charming labyrinth of whitewashed lanes, flower-filled balconies, and inviting squares where you can pause for coffee or a glass of vermouth while listening to street musicians. A tapas crawl through these lanes lets you sample diverse flavors—from fried calamari and serrano ham to smoky paprika-laced sardines and local seafood stews. The weekly market season in the region brings a vibrant pulse to village life, with stalls selling fresh produce, crafts, and regional specialties that make fantastic souvenirs or picnic ingredients for a day on the beach.

Wine lovers can embark on a Málaga province wine journey, visiting nearby bodegas that produce crisp whites and robust reds. Olive oil tastings offer a sensory glimpse into the region’s enduring agricultural traditions, and cooking classes give travelers the chance to recreate Andalusian dishes with fresh, locally sourced ingredients. For nature lovers, protected landscapes and hiking trails around the Casares countryside present a more tranquil way to connect with the region’s flora and fauna. Sunrise or sunset treks frame the coast in hues that photography enthusiasts will adore, while stargazing spots at the edge of villages provide a peaceful end to an active day.

Plan your trip: best time to visit, practical tips, and booking essentials

Timing matters for a Bahía de Casares getaway. Spring and early autumn bring mild temperatures, lighter crowds, and inviting conditions for outdoor activities without the peak-season rush. Summer blesses the coast with long days and a festive energy, perfect for beach days, late-night strolls, and warm Mediterranean evenings. Winter remains a quieter period with cooler air and occasional rain, but the area still offers comfortable escapes for travelers seeking a peaceful beach retreat or a cultural escape with fewer crowds.
